So I tried to google it and I'm start to find that it is some sort of game lingo.
Tier rankings may be listed using letter gradings. The competitive community surrounding Guilty Gear Xrd, for instance, ranks characters as 'S', 'S-', 'A+', and 'A', where 'S tiers' are particularly powerful and 'A tiers' less so.[3] Major video game news websites such as The Daily Dot, Kotaku and PC Gamer have published their own tier lists for popular games.[4][5][6] 'S' tier may stand for "Special", "Super", or the Japanese word for "Exemplary" (秀, shū), and originates from the widespread use in Japanese culture of an 'S' grade for advertising and academic grading.[1][7]At the age of 72, I find culture is exponentially falling to rock bottom.
